Neo-Atlantis Codex: Part III: Grid Storage
So, you want to use some unstable form of power. Wind and Solar are the biggest ones, but we could also add tidal and microhydro to the list.
Currently, 95% of grid power storage, world wide, is pumped hydro. This is in theorygood, as it does work. The problem is that regions that can use pumped hydro will typically have geography to use regular hydro, which is very, very, very efficient. But you can add pumped hydro to an existing system.
For home power storage, we use chemical cells. Typically Lithium. By current estimates, we do not have enough lithium and cobalt in the world to replace our cars, nevermind the entire grid. A lot of the mining is also done by child slaves in Africa. They also use water leeching, which works. but also uses a LOT of fresh water. It's often done in deserts, in which fresh water is the most precious thing you can have.
Lithium is also EXTREMELY flammable.
What about other chemicals? Well, we can make chemical cells out of salt water and iron. This used to require a pump, and which made it hard to miniaturize. Anything mechanical is also prone to mechanical breakdown. They have recently developed technology to elimitate the use of pumps. It's still not good for grid storage, but would be good for home power storage. It might make sense to move to a paradigm that the state provides power when it can, and homes had to store their own power. This would work, although it would require a complete change of our paradigm, and would be expensive for the poor. Which is the problem for anything to do with power, as any increase in energy cost punishes the poor, and will drop people into poverty. It will also kill off the vulnerable.
Earth Batteries. You take something with a high durability and heat capacity, like earth, stone, brick, etc. You put it inside an insulated shell. You have a heater inside. Power added from the outside becomes heat inside. The heat can be kept for a week without too much loss. You can either use this directly for heat, or use it to heat water into steam. Doing so would allow it to produce electricity. This is suitable for neighbourhoods or industrial applications. The problem with a steam engine is that you would likely need a steam engineer, which are expensive. It would also require individual neighbourhoods to be self-governing villages/shires, which would help with so many other problems. We'll talk about this later in Neo-Atlantis government/electoral system. This would reduce the work required from other parts of the power system, and in theory, in some areas, these neighbourhoods/villages/shires/wards could be entirely self-generating. If California could shed it's horrifying Fascist control, it has more than enough sunlight that individual neighbourhoods could be self-generating if it could store the power. This would also prevent blackouts. Everytime I look back, it gets further way, but in 2003, the entire Eastern side of Canada, and the New England had a power outage. Because of how connected the grids are. Independent neighbourhood production would completely eliminated this. If you had a tree down over the power lines, it would hurt at most, one neighbourhood.
Compressed air storage. The best usage of this is, funny enough, CO2. You have a giant balloon, kind of an expanding membrane. You hook it up to a pump and a turbine and heat exchanger. Power causes the pump to pump the CO2 from the balloon into the tank. You release CO2 from the tank through the turbine, and it produces power. The big drawback for this is that it requires a lot of space. Which makes it perfect for isolated solar / wind power plants. This also requires nothing in the way of novel technology, and is perfect for large grid storage.
Hydrogen. Contrary to expectations, hydrogen fuel cells never went away. Both Toyota and Hyundai have production Hydrogen fuel cell cars. Hydrogen combustion cars are also perfectly viable, if not currently commencial. Hydrogen can be produced from water through electrolysis, though not efficiently so. It can be produced mechanically from natural gas / methane; the mechanical converters use a portion of the power they produce to power themselves. Before the government were... what?.. afraid the fuel cells might actualy work? I'm old enough to remember the promise of a Hydrogen Highway from California to British Columbia to allow you to drive hydrogen fuel cell cars up and down the coast. Well, they forgot about that. Before this happened, there was a research group that made it with algae in glass tubes. All you needed to do was pump water through them. People in California could probably add it to a closed system in their car.
Synthetic Fuel. Synthetic fuel has been used, in a small scale, in racing for years. Formula 1 is also planning to replace it's entire usage with synthetic fuel in the future, apparently from atmospheric carbon dioxide and wind power. This would have the advantage of requiring no time or money to implement. It would use our existing fuel infrastructure, while also allowing the small producers to be created everywhere.

Things to know about Vehicle-to-Grid technology (V2G)

You may be surprised to learn that electric cars (EVs) provide advantages for the environment and their drivers even when they are not in use. The development of vehicle-to-grid technology is to blame for this.
V2G technology is a component of the larger endeavor to attain a future free of carbon emissions. The disadvantage of many renewable energy sources is that the energy they generate must be used right away or stored. Through the ability to mix more renewable energy into our energy infrastructure, V2G mitigates the effects of climate change.
Stationary energy storage, or large power banks, is gaining popularity. They are a great way to store the energy generated by large solar power facilities. It’s also common to see pump stations, where water is pumped up and down to store energy. EV batteries are regarded as the most cost-effective form of energy storage as they don’t require any extra gear.
Ten things about V2G that you should know are as follows:
1. What is the nature of V2G technology?
Extra energy from an EV battery is supplied to the national grid via vehicle-to-grid technology. In addition to potentially helping to increase grid supply during times of high demand, V2G can also bring in money for EV owners.
DC smart chargers designed specifically for two-way transmission are a need for owners of electric vehicles. To avoid using the vehicle’s unidirectional onboard charger, they can either use the grid to charge their car or sell the electrical energy they have stored back to the grid. At predetermined intervals that are most effective for the owner and the grid, the charger decides when to import and export electricity from the EV.
For charging at home or work, the maximum V2G charging power of around 10 kW is adequate. In the future, there will be more comprehensive charging choices.
2. What does “grid balancing” mean?
Tumblr media
System balancing makes sure that there is power available from the power system when it is needed. When the grid is unbalanced, utilities must purchase electricity on the open market or suffer power disruptions.
In a traditional grid balancing scenario, power plants with a high fossil fuel dependency are used more frequently. As a result, fuel consumption and emissions increase. Using battery energy is a far better choice when it comes to costs and environmental impact.
Increased frequency of surges, shortages, brownouts, and blackouts in America’s electrical infrastructure is expected to continue due to EV charging, among other reasons. By 2030, there will be up to 35 million EVs in the US. That represents a large demand on the electrical grid as well as a substantial battery power requirement that may be met by lowering the frequency of blackouts and brownouts on the system.
3. How does V2G function?
When it comes to driving, owners of electric vehicles (EVs) want to have enough energy in their car batteries; nevertheless, the average car is parked around 90% of the time. V2G efficiently utilizes the lost power.
When an EV is parked, its owner can participate in grid balancing by leaving it connected to a V2G-capable smart charger. Their EV may recharge at home overnight, when prices are often at their lowest, and sell electricity to the grid while parked at work during peak demand hours.
4. What Varieties of V2G Exist?
There are three different varieties of Vehicle-to-Grid technology: unidirectional, bidirectional, and bidirectional local.
In unidirectional V2G (also known as V1G), there is only one energy flow: from the grid to your electric car. You can only replace your battery when renewable energy power plants are producing more electricity than they need to. Using EVs increases energy stability and balances the frequency of the grid.
The local energy needs of your house or place of business can only be met by bidirectional local V2G. Vehicle-to-home (V2H) and vehicle-to-building (V2B) are the two categories of bidirectional local V2G.
Most people refer to bidirectional Vehicle-to-Grid technology, which covers the entire grid when they discuss V2G technology. With this kind, energy is stored in your EV battery and used when needed.
5. What are the primary benefits of V2G?
The EV market could be greatly impacted by V2G in several ways.
Reduces grid stress and improves grid stability. Cuts carbon emissions by producing clean, green energy. Helps EV owners drive more affordably and effectively sell excess energy to provide EV owners with more benefits.
Reduces the total cost of ownership for the fleet
Reducing dependency on fossil fuels can be accelerated by using vehicle-to-grid (V2G) technology to create a cleaner, smarter, more resilient, and flexible grid.
6. Does V2G affect car battery life?
Tumblr media
V2G technology’s detractors assert that it shortens the life of EV batteries. The majority of specialists think that the occasional V2G discharge does not affect battery life. Nevertheless, researchers are always looking at how V2G affects the longevity of EV batteries.
7. What does it mean to integrate a car with the grid?
Vehicle-to-grid integration, or VGI, is a concept that builds upon vehicle-to-grid technology. The National Renewable Energy Laboratory (NREL) is developing and accessing fully integrated systems that connect EVs, behind-the-meter storage options, buildings, power grids, charging infrastructure, and renewable energy sources.
8. How much does V2G cost?
It’s predicted that the price of the car will increase by $200 to $400 with V2G functionality. The additional $4,500–$5,500 for a 10-kW (Level 2) DC bi-directional EVSE unit is the responsibility of the commercial charging station (or, in the case of private chargers, the individual EV owner or business).
9. V2X: What is it?
Utilizing V2X, a bidirectional charging technique, you can power any device or product using the batteries in your car. An electric vehicle (EV) may power a house for up to three days straight if it uses less energy than the average American household, which uses less than 30 kWh daily.
10. How Is the Grid Connected to Vehicles Through Technology?
With the use of Vehicle-to-Grid technology, EVs may communicate with the grid and either release extra energy back into the system or demand power for charging. When demand is strong, these vehicles can provide stored energy, acting as a decentralized power source. However, they only charge at off-peak hours when there is an excess of electricity. V2G, which enables an electric automobile to connect to the electrical grid and add power via a particular bidirectional charger, requires smart technology. With built-in power converters, these state-of-the-art devices can be configured to either recharge the electric vehicle’s battery or return power to the grid.

Common Reasons for the Check Engine Light
Check engine light on: This is a general indication that there's an issue with your vehicle that needs attention. It could be something minor or a sign of a more serious problem.
Why is my check engine light on: The check engine light can illuminate for various reasons, such as a loose gas cap, a faulty oxygen sensor, or issues with the catalytic converter.
Check engine light blinking: A blinking check engine light typically indicates a serious issue, such as an engine misfire, that requires immediate attention.
Check engine light flashing: Similar to a blinking light, a flashing check engine light is a warning sign of a potentially severe problem that could cause damage to your engine.
What does check engine light mean: The check engine light means that the vehicle's onboard diagnostics system has detected a malfunction. This can range from minor issues like a loose gas cap to more significant problems like engine misfires or issues with the emissions system.
How to reset check engine light: After addressing the issue, you may need to reset the check engine light. This can often be done by using an OBD-II scanner or by disconnecting the battery for a few minutes.
Check engine light diagnostic: Using an OBD-II scanner, you can read the diagnostic trouble codes (DTCs) stored in your vehicle's computer. These codes can help you pinpoint the exact issue.
Check engine light codes: Common DTCs include codes like P0171 (System Too Lean) and P0300 (Random/Multiple Cylinder Misfire). Each code corresponds to a specific problem that needs to be addressed.
Can I drive with check engine light on: While it might be tempting to ignore the check engine light, it's important to understand the potential risks. Driving with the light on can sometimes cause further damage to your vehicle, especially if the issue is severe.
Check engine light causes: Common causes of the check engine light include a loose gas cap, faulty spark plugs, failing oxygen sensors, and problems with the catalytic converter.
What You Should Do
Check for Simple Fixes: Start by checking if the gas cap is loose. This is one of the most common and simplest fixes for the check engine light.
Use an OBD-II Scanner: An OBD-II scanner can read the trouble codes stored in your vehicle’s computer. This will give you a clearer idea of what’s causing the problem.
Look Up the Codes: Once you have the codes, you can look them up online or in your vehicle's service manual to understand the specific issue.
Address the Problem: Depending on the severity of the issue, you might be able to fix it yourself. For example, replacing a faulty spark plug or oxygen sensor is often a straightforward task. However, more complex issues like a failing catalytic converter might require professional help.
Reset the Light: After fixing the problem, reset the check engine light using your OBD-II scanner or by disconnecting the battery for a few minutes.
Monitor Your Vehicle: Keep an eye on your vehicle’s performance after the check engine light has been reset. If the light comes back on, it might indicate a recurring issue that needs further investigation.

What is a Full Car Service?
A full car service is a comprehensive check-up of your vehicle, often recommended annually or every 12,000 miles, whichever comes first. It goes beyond the basics of an interim service, providing a thorough inspection and maintenance of all the major components of your car to ensure it runs smoothly and safely.
Differences Between Full Service and Interim Service
While an interim service typically covers essential checks and changes such as oil and filter replacements, a full service includes a broader range of inspections and adjustments. This includes more detailed engine checks, brake inspections, tire maintenance, and fluid top-ups, among others.
Benefits of a Full Car Service
Enhanced Safety
Safety should always be a top priority when it comes to driving. Regular full car services help identify potential issues before they become serious problems, ensuring that your vehicle is safe to drive.
Improved Performance and Efficiency
A well-maintained car performs better and is more fuel-efficient. Full services include tasks like changing spark plugs and air filters, which can significantly improve your car's performance.
Increased Vehicle Lifespan
Routine maintenance helps to extend the life of your vehicle. By keeping all components in good working order, you're less likely to face major breakdowns or costly repairs down the line.
Higher Resale Value
A car that has been regularly serviced is more attractive to potential buyers. Detailed service records can demonstrate that the vehicle has been well cared for, which can increase its resale value.
Components of a Full Car Service
Engine Checks
Oil and Filter Change
One of the most critical aspects of a full car service is changing the engine oil and filter. This helps to keep the engine running smoothly and efficiently.
Spark Plug Replacement
Spark plugs are essential for the ignition process in your engine. Replacing them during a full service can help ensure optimal performance.
Brake Inspection
Brake Pad Replacement
Brakes are a crucial safety feature, and their condition is thoroughly checked during a full service. This often includes replacing worn brake pads.
Tire and Wheel Checks
Tire Rotation and Balancing
Tire rotation helps to ensure even tire wear, extending the lifespan of your tires. Balancing ensures that your wheels are spinning smoothly without causing vibrations.
Wheel Alignment
Proper wheel alignment is crucial for maintaining the stability and handling of your vehicle. Misaligned wheels can lead to uneven tire wear and poor driving performance.
Fluid Levels and Leak Checks
Coolant
Coolant helps to keep your engine from overheating. Checking and topping up coolant levels is an essential part of a full service.
Brake Fluid
Brake fluid is vital for the proper functioning of your brakes. Ensuring the right level and quality of brake fluid is crucial for safety.
Transmission Fluid
Transmission fluid lubricates the moving parts of your transmission. Maintaining proper levels can prevent serious mechanical issues.
Electrical System Checks
Battery Condition
A full service includes checking the condition of your car battery, ensuring it is holding charge properly.
Lights and Indicators
Ensuring that all lights and indicators are functioning correctly is vital for safety and legal compliance.
How Often Should You Get a Full Car Service?
Manufacturer Recommendations
Car manufacturers provide guidelines on how often a car should be serviced. Following these recommendations is essential for maintaining your vehicle's warranty and performance.
Mileage vs. Time
Typically, a full car service is recommended every 12,000 miles or once a year, whichever comes first. However, this can vary depending on your driving habits and the make and model of your car.
